Sands and Whitharral squared off in some playoff action on Monday, but Sands had to settle for second. They were beaten by the Whitharral Panthers 72-41. The Mustangs just can't catch a break and have now endured three defeats in a row.
Whitharral's win was a true team effort, with many players turning in solid performances. Perhaps the best among them was Brenton Robinson, who almost dropped a double-double with 20 points and nine boards. The team also got some help courtesy of Nathaniel Sansom, who almost dropped a double-double with 17 points and nine rebounds.
Sands' loss dropped their record down to 20-10. As for Whitharral, they are on a roll lately: they've won 12 of their last 13 matches, which provided a nice bump to their 20-7 record this season.
